Transaction

f5215e9023ecc77324ef4bafa70ec14fa482969879e979eded65a8c8a072c472
512,540 confirmations
Timestamp
1470415205
Block423,832
Fee337,840 sats
Fee rate71 sats/vB
view on mempool.space

Inputs & Outputs